Transaction afa23b86c1c822c7c941605fc00999a58cabc93d1d6058705f5b52f45f97a602
1 Input
1 Output
-
afa23b86c1c822c7c941605fc00999a58cabc93d1d6058705f5b52f45f97a602:0
- value
- 63794427
- script pubkey
- OP_0 OP_PUSHBYTES_20 bb3b0bb01c5099948ef58cf38ff16565c9b24e56
- address
- ltc1qhvashvqu2zvefrh43neclut9vhymynjk8qqmkq